The tank is equipped with a modern fire control and sighting system which includes computerized ballistic calculations and compensations, a dual axes stabilized gunner sight and a dual axis stabilized commander panoramic sight, both equipped with an advanced FLIR and TV channels for day and night operation. The system is equipped with an improved tracking system which enables tracking of moving targets, such as tanks, helicopters, vehicles or soldiers.

Well its gun barrel is equipped to fire a lase guided missile(along with conventional rounds) known as the LAHAT ,which has a range of round bout 7kms &is designed to hit tanks&low flying helos.

If rumours are correct,India has signed a deal with IAI to buy the LAHAT,along with electronic warfare systems for its indegnious ARJUN MBT(Its new Russian T-90s come with shorter range missiles).Moreover ive also read reports that Germany is interested in integrating the LAHAT to its LEOPARD2 tanks ,esp those being promoted for export.

The Merkavas are probably the only tanks ever to be armed with 120mm sabot rounds,machine guns,60mm mortar&now this missile!!
